32 airports closed for flights now open after India-Pakistan ceasefire - check full list; airlines yet to begin flights

Following the India-Pakistan ceasefire, India has lifted the NOTAMs, reopening several airports across north and north-western India for civilian flights after a temporary suspension. The Airports Authority of India revoked the suspension, which had led to numerous flight cancellations.
